It would seem as if two of Microsoft's big family friendly titles will have a sligly discount on arrival this Fall. At a number of online retailers including Gamestop, both Bajoe Kazooie: Nuts and Bolts and Viva Pinata 2 have been priced at $39.99.



Two of Microsoft’s key family-friendly titles might be discounted when they ship this Fall. On a number of online retailers, Banjo-Kazooie: Nuts and Bolts and Viva Pinata 2 have been mysteriously priced at $39.99.

This wasn’t the first time that this price point has popped up, either. In early July, the $39.99 price point was shown on GameStop’s online store for both Rare titles.
